Swiss airlines have specific rules for carry-on luggage, which depend on that you are in flying economy, business or first class:
Economy class: Passengers can bring a piece of hand accessories weighing up to 8 kg (17 pounds). The maximum dimension permissible is 55 x 40 x 23 cm.
Business and first class: Passengers are allowed two pieces of hand items, each weighs up to 8 kg (17 pounds), which has a similar size range of 55 x 40 x 40 x 23 cm per bag.
Personal items (all classes): In addition to your hand items, you can bring a personal items such as handbags or laptop bags. The maximum size for this item is 40 x 30 x 10 cm.

The Swiss Airlines baggage policy for checking baggage depends on your travel category, destination, and when your ticket was released. Usually:
Economy Class: A piece of checked baggage weighed up to 23 kg (50 pounds) was allowed.
Business Class: You can check in two pieces, each weighing up to 32 kg (70 pounds).
First Class: You are entitled to three pieces of checked baggage , each up to 32 kg (70 pounds).
Note: Tickets issued before August 1, 2011, different baggage may be rules.
Overweight or oversized baggage : If your luggage is greater than the weight or size range, the additional fee will apply.
Intercontinental Flights: baggage allowances may vary to flights to US, Canada and Mexico. Always see specific passage details.
Kodashare flights: When flying on Kodashare tickets, the rules of baggage may vary depending on the operating airline.
Baby: Infants traveling with an adult may have a separate accessories allowance.
Sports Equipment: Special rules for sports gear are applied - be sure to check the rules of Swiss Airlines before packing.
